About
Mitchell Robinson III (born April 1, 1998) is an American professional basketball player for the Boston Celtics of the National Basketball Association (NBA). Before beginning his professional career, he gained national coverage for withdrawing from his commitment to attend Western Kentucky University to instead dedicate the entire 2017–18 season to training on his own, being the first player to make such a decision. Robinson was selected by the New York Knicks with the 36th overall pick in the 2018 NBA draft. He won the NBA Finals with the Knicks in 2026.
Mitchell Robinson attended Pine Forest High School in Pensacola, Florida, for the first two years of his high school career, briefly transferring to Landry-Walker College and Career Preparatory High School in New Orleans as a sophomore, for whom he never played. He did appear for Pine Forest as a freshman and sophomore, but did not make much of an impact, as he was still relatively new to basketball, only starting playing in eighth grade, during a growth spurt that took him from 6 ft 2 in (1.88 m) to 7 ft 0 in (2.13 m).
